CN104615522A - Method for online testing function integrity of PCI-E riser card - Google Patents

Method for online testing function integrity of PCI-E riser card Download PDF

Info

Publication number
CN104615522A
CN104615522A CN201510054026.9A CN201510054026A CN104615522A CN 104615522 A CN104615522 A CN 104615522A CN 201510054026 A CN201510054026 A CN 201510054026A CN 104615522 A CN104615522 A CN 104615522A
Authority
CN
China
Prior art keywords
pci
adapter
equipment
mainboard
function
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
CN201510054026.9A
Other languages
Chinese (zh)
Inventor
李道童
姚藩益
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Inspur Electronic Information Industry Co Ltd
Original Assignee
Inspur Electronic Information Industry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Inspur Electronic Information Industry Co Ltd filed Critical Inspur Electronic Information Industry Co Ltd
Priority to CN201510054026.9A priority Critical patent/CN104615522A/en
Publication of CN104615522A publication Critical patent/CN104615522A/en
Pending legal-status Critical Current

Links

Landscapes

  • Test And Diagnosis Of Digital Computers (AREA)

Abstract

The invention relates to the technical field of computer board card development and testing, in particular to a method for online testing the function integrity of a PCI-E riser card. By means of the method, rich information of a PCI-E device can be obtained, the functions of the PCI-E riser card can be comprehensively verified through the information, operation is easy, batch operation is facilitated, the purpose of verifying the function integrity of the PCI-E riser card is effectively achieved, and the quite high application value is achieved.

Description

A kind of method of on-line testing PCI-E adapter functional completeness
Technical field
The present invention relates to computer card development and testing technical field, particularly a kind of method of on-line testing PCI-E adapter functional completeness.
Background technology
The development of various development and testing method is the development along with computer technology, that is, from being born from computer technology, people are just for pursuing higher more stable computer system and effort, the process of this effort comprises the process of board at different levels exploitation, and means of testing is as a part indispensable in performance history, also in development of computer process in occupation of more and more important position.In the past between decades, can say that development and testing blank in every particular is filled up in the renewal of means of testing, the computer platform of each stable operation is all the checking that experienced by a lot of test formula and method of testing.Nowadays, the continuous renewal of computer platform, the gordian technique related to is also in continuous renewal, and therefore, the continuous lifting of development and testing technology just seems particularly important.
Along with the development of server system, server system gets more and more for the demand of outer plug-in card, and the type demand of its PCI-E equipment also gets more and more.At a server system, support PCI-E X16 possibly simultaneously, PCI-E X8, the kind that PCI-E X4 etc. are all, this time, due to 1U the restriction of the server cabinet structure such as 2U, different PCI-E device extension difficulty, the appearance of PCI-E adapter, solve above problem, achieve the expansion of different PCI-E equipment, because PCI-E outer plug-in card equipment is most important for server system, so require that PCI-E adapter designing quality also will comprehensively be ensured, therefore for PCI-E adapter functional completeness checking be server board exploitation in an important test, reasonable way is not yet had to verify PCI-E adapter functional completeness at present.
Summary of the invention
In order to solve the problem of prior art, the invention provides a kind of method of on-line testing PCI-E adapter functional completeness, sufficient checking can be played to PCI-E adapter functional completeness, the method can complete the online verification to PCI-E adapter function fast, simple to operate, efficiency is high, has very high using value.
The technical solution adopted in the present invention is as follows:
A method for on-line testing PCI-E adapter functional completeness, comprises the following steps:
A, the position be connected to for PCI-E adapter on mainboard, determine its PCI-E BUS DEV FUN address, write software and read corresponding address PCI-E facility information;
B, setup test instrument: PCI-E equipment, guarantee that functions of the equipments are normal; Mainboard: guarantee that mainboard PCI-E function signal is normal; Such as this equipment is bandwidth X16, and speed may operate in GEN3;
C, be inserted on mainboard by PCI-E adapter, the PCI-E slot of PCI-E adapter insert PCI-E equipment, performs the software write under OS, judge according to the PCI-E device bandwidth read, rate information, whether PCI-E adapter function is normal.
In steps A, need the position be connected to for PCI-E adapter on mainboard, determine its PCI-E BUS DEV FUN address, according to the BUS of PCI-E DEVICE FUNCTION numbering just can determine the address of this equipment, to write software reading corresponding address PCI-E facility information.
Step C specifically comprises:
C1, PCI-E adapter is inserted on mainboard, the PCI-E slot of PCI-E adapter inserts PCI-E equipment;
C2, under OS, perform the software write, whether in placely first read PCI-E equipment, if not in place, then PCI-E adapter function has problem, exits;
C3, detect that PCI-E equipment is in place after, then read PCI-E device bandwidth, rate information continues to judge, whether PCI-E adapter function normal, and abnormal, then PCI-E adapter function has problem, exits.
The beneficial effect that technical scheme provided by the invention is brought is:
The method of test PCI-E adapter functional completeness of the present invention, the information that PCI-E equipment is abundant can be got, comprehensive checking can be accomplished to the function of PCI-E adapter by these information, simple to operate, be convenient to batch operation, efficiently solve the problem of PCI-E adapter functional completeness checking, there is very high using value.
Accompanying drawing explanation
In order to be illustrated more clearly in the technical scheme in the embodiment of the present invention, below the accompanying drawing used required in describing embodiment is briefly described, apparently, accompanying drawing in the following describes is only some embodiments of the present invention, for those of ordinary skill in the art, under the prerequisite not paying creative work, other accompanying drawing can also be obtained according to these accompanying drawings.
Fig. 1 is the process flow diagram of the method for a kind of on-line testing PCI-E adapter functional completeness of the present invention.
Embodiment
For making the object, technical solutions and advantages of the present invention clearly, below in conjunction with accompanying drawing, embodiment of the present invention is described further in detail.
Embodiment one
As shown in Figure 1, the method for a kind of on-line testing PCI-E adapter functional completeness of the present embodiment, its method comprises the following steps:
S10: be connected to the position on mainboard for PCI-E adapter, determine its PCI-E BUS DEV FUN address, write software and read corresponding address PCI-E facility information.
S11: setup test instrument, PCI-E equipment, guarantees that functions of the equipments are normal.Mainboard: guarantee that mainboard PCI-E function signal is normal.
S12: be inserted on mainboard by PCI-E adapter, the PCI-E slot of PCI-E adapter inserts PCI-E equipment, performs the software write under OS, and judge according to the information such as PCI-E device bandwidth, speed read, whether PCI-E adapter function is normal.
A kind of method of testing PCIE adapter functional completeness of the present embodiment, can play sufficient checking to PCIE adapter functional completeness, the method can complete the online verification to PCIE adapter function fast, simple to operate, efficiency is high, has very high using value.
The foregoing is only preferred embodiment of the present invention, not in order to limit the present invention, within the spirit and principles in the present invention all, any amendment done, equivalent replacement, improvement etc., all should be included within protection scope of the present invention.

Claims (3)

1. a method for on-line testing PCI-E adapter functional completeness, comprises the following steps:
A, the position be connected to for PCI-E adapter on mainboard, determine its PCI-E BUS DEV FUN address, write software and read corresponding address PCI-E facility information;
B, setup test instrument: PCI-E equipment, guarantee that functions of the equipments are normal; Mainboard: guarantee that mainboard PCI-E function signal is normal;
C, be inserted on mainboard by PCI-E adapter, the PCI-E slot of PCI-E adapter insert PCI-E equipment, performs the software write under OS, judge according to the PCI-E device bandwidth read, rate information, whether PCI-E adapter function is normal.
2. the method for a kind of on-line testing PCI-E adapter functional completeness according to claim 1, it is characterized in that, in described steps A, need the position be connected to for PCI-E adapter on mainboard, determine its PCI-E BUS DEV FUN address, according to the BUS of PCI-E DEVICE FUNCTION numbering just can determine the address of this equipment, to write software reading corresponding address PCI-E facility information.
3. the method for a kind of on-line testing PCI-E adapter functional completeness according to claim 1, it is characterized in that, described step C specifically comprises:
C1, PCI-E adapter is inserted on mainboard, the PCI-E slot of PCI-E adapter inserts PCI-E equipment;
C2, under OS, perform the software write, whether in placely first read PCI-E equipment, if not in place, then PCI-E adapter function has problem, exits;
C3, detect that PCI-E equipment is in place after, then read PCI-E device bandwidth, rate information continues to judge, whether PCI-E adapter function normal, and abnormal, then PCI-E adapter function has problem, exits.
CN201510054026.9A 2015-02-02 2015-02-02 Method for online testing function integrity of PCI-E riser card Pending CN104615522A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
CN201510054026.9A CN104615522A (en) 2015-02-02 2015-02-02 Method for online testing function integrity of PCI-E riser card

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N201510054026.9A CN104615522A (en) 2015-02-02 2015-02-02 Method for online testing function integrity of PCI-E riser card

Publications (1)

Publication Number Publication Date
CN104615522A true CN104615522A (en) 2015-05-13

Family

ID=53149979

Family Applications (1)

Application Number Title Priority Date Filing Date
CN201510054026.9A Pending CN104615522A (en) 2015-02-02 2015-02-02 Method for online testing function integrity of PCI-E riser card

Country Status (1)

Country Link
CN (1) CN104615522A (en)

Cited By (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N105335264A (en) * 2015-11-12 2016-02-17 浪潮电子信息产业股份有限公司 Computer PCIE (Peripheral Component Interconnect Express) adapter card function testing method based on UEFI (Unified Extensible Firmware Interface)
CN105718346A (en) * 2016-01-22 2016-06-29 浪潮电子信息产业股份有限公司 Computer mainboard PCIe slot function test method based on UEFI
CN105893195A (en) * 2016-04-01 2016-08-24 浪潮电子信息产业股份有限公司 Method for optimizing PCI-X (Peripheral Components Interconnect-X) card online testing
CN106708670A (en) * 2015-11-16 2017-05-24 英业达科技有限公司 Bus adapter card detection system and method for detecting bus adapter card

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20110078507A1 (en) * 2009-09-29 2011-03-31 Hyundai Motor Company Operational system test method
CN103389932A (en) * 2012-05-07 2013-11-13 鸿富锦精密工业(深圳)有限公司 Interface testing device
CN204065979U (en) * 2014-09-09 2014-12-31 浪潮电子信息产业股份有限公司 One exempts from instrument dismounting PCIE adapter

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20110078507A1 (en) * 2009-09-29 2011-03-31 Hyundai Motor Company Operational system test method
CN103389932A (en) * 2012-05-07 2013-11-13 鸿富锦精密工业(深圳)有限公司 Interface testing device
CN204065979U (en) * 2014-09-09 2014-12-31 浪潮电子信息产业股份有限公司 One exempts from instrument dismounting PCIE adapter

Cited By (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N105335264A (en) * 2015-11-12 2016-02-17 浪潮电子信息产业股份有限公司 Computer PCIE (Peripheral Component Interconnect Express) adapter card function testing method based on UEFI (Unified Extensible Firmware Interface)
CN106708670A (en) * 2015-11-16 2017-05-24 英业达科技有限公司 Bus adapter card detection system and method for detecting bus adapter card
CN105718346A (en) * 2016-01-22 2016-06-29 浪潮电子信息产业股份有限公司 Computer mainboard PCIe slot function test method based on UEFI
CN105893195A (en) * 2016-04-01 2016-08-24 浪潮电子信息产业股份有限公司 Method for optimizing PCI-X (Peripheral Components Interconnect-X) card online testing

Similar Documents

Publication Publication Date Title
CN104615522A (en) Method for online testing function integrity of PCI-E riser card
CN105955911B (en) Hot plug control circuit and control method thereof
US9857422B2 (en) Methods and systems for generating functional test patterns for manufacture test
CN111209151A (en) Linux-based NVME SSD hot plug test method, system, terminal and storage medium
CN102662808B (en) Method and device for realizing hardware fault detection on PCIE (peripheral component interconnect express)
CN102737727B (en) The method and system of Double Data Rate synchronous DRAM stability test
JP6033913B2 (en) Universal test platform and test method thereof
CN105183678A (en) Communication method and apparatus of terminal interface
CN104699620A (en) System and method for accelerating chip interrupt controller verification
CN102884515A (en) Method, devices and system for serial port redirection process
CN105094886A (en) Device and method for burning serial number to lower computer containing RS (Recommended Standard) 485 bus from PC (Personal Computer) machine
US7926013B2 (en) Validating continuous signal phase matching in high-speed nets routed as differential pairs
CN202257547U (en) Device for testing display card in Loongson CPU (central processing unit) platform
CN102750230B (en) Access control system and method of universal serial bus (USB) storage equipment
CN112256503A (en) Test report generation method, device, equipment and computer readable storage medium
CN103078740A (en) RFID (Radio Frequency Identification Devices) smart card digital baseband verification system
CN109214144A (en) The soft core property right protection of IP and infringement identification method based on USB3.2 agreement TS2 training sequence
KR101192556B1 (en) Method for design verification system of digital circuits and the verification system thereof
CN103366830A (en) Testing device of memory card
US9543043B2 (en) Method for testing array fuse of semiconductor apparatus
CN102204099A (en) Resetting device
CN107741767A (en) A kind of board docking calculation, system and a kind of board the service of connection devices
CN107608919B (en) Four-way RACK server node supporting multi-host
US6701472B2 (en) Methods for tracing faults in memory components
CN203164959U (en) ARINC429 bus test board card

Legal Events

Date Code Title Description
C06 Publication
PB01 Publication
C10 Entry into substantive examination
SE01 Entry into force of request for substantive examination
WD01 Invention patent application deemed withdrawn after publication

Application publication date: 20150513

WD01 Invention patent application deemed withdrawn after publication